随着互联网技术的飞速发展,运维领域面临着日益复杂的技术挑战。如何高效、快速地发现和解决问题,成为了运维人员关注的焦点。而“全栈可观测”作为一种新兴的运维理念,以其“黑科技”特性,正逐渐改变着运维领域的传统模式。本文将深入浅出地解析全栈可观测,帮助运维人员更好地应对挑战。

一、什么是全栈可观测?

全栈可观测是指从应用、基础设施、网络到用户等多个层面,全面、实时地收集、分析、展示系统运行状态的能力。它强调对系统全生命周期的监控,包括部署、运行、维护等各个阶段。全栈可观测的核心目标是帮助运维人员快速发现、定位和解决问题,提高系统稳定性和可靠性。

二、全栈可观测的优势

  1. 提高故障发现速度

传统运维模式下,故障发现主要依赖于人工巡检和经验判断,效率低下。而全栈可观测通过实时监控,能够及时发现异常情况,迅速定位故障源头,大大缩短了故障发现时间。


  1. 降低运维成本

全栈可观测能够有效减少人工巡检工作量,降低人力成本。同时,通过对系统运行状态的全面监控,有助于预防潜在问题,减少故障发生频率,降低运维成本。


  1. 提升系统性能

全栈可观测能够实时分析系统性能指标,帮助运维人员及时发现性能瓶颈,优化资源配置,提升系统性能。


  1. 促进技术创新

全栈可观测为运维领域带来了新的技术理念和方法,推动运维技术不断创新,为运维工作带来更多可能性。

三、全栈可观测的技术架构

  1. 数据采集

数据采集是全栈可观测的基础。通过日志、性能指标、事件等手段,收集系统运行状态数据。


  1. 数据处理

数据处理是对采集到的数据进行清洗、转换、存储等操作,为后续分析提供准确、可靠的数据支持。


  1. 数据分析

数据分析是对处理后的数据进行分析、挖掘,提取有价值的信息,为运维决策提供依据。


  1. 可视化展示

可视化展示是将分析结果以图表、图形等形式直观地呈现出来,便于运维人员快速了解系统状态。

四、全栈可观测的应用场景

  1. 应用性能监控

通过全栈可观测,实时监控应用性能,及时发现瓶颈,优化资源分配,提高应用性能。


  1. 基础设施监控

对服务器、网络、存储等基础设施进行实时监控,确保基础设施稳定运行。


  1. 网络监控

全面监控网络状态,及时发现网络故障,保障网络畅通。


  1. 安全监控

实时监控系统安全状况,及时发现安全漏洞,防范安全风险。

五、总结

全栈可观测作为一种新兴的运维理念,以其强大的功能和优势,正在改变着运维领域的传统模式。运维人员应积极拥抱全栈可观测,提升自身技能,为我国运维事业贡献力量。

猜你喜欢:OpenTelemetry